Transaction dd861785cbd93d90afc8ab0b09050cf8304f704a265c063b6af1fcf36f04db20
1 Input
1 Output
-
dd861785cbd93d90afc8ab0b09050cf8304f704a265c063b6af1fcf36f04db20:0
- value
- 19807436
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 651501e06dcde33169f6f498cedf171922135c5d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ADUQzQhNEcwMiwNqD6eaknx2dk27x2z8o